Addicted

I was on the verge of total annihilation 
So it was time to get some rehabilitation 
Can’t believe it was a doctor that got 
me addicted 
That’s something I would have never 
predicted 
Before I realized it I had lost all control 
My free will, it had definitely stole 
I was tired of being alone and 
disconnected 
Praying for my life to be resurrected 
I got down on my hands and knees
Begging that I could beat this 
disease 
I was so far gone, I  had nothing 
to give
But I kept pushing forward cause I 
wanted to live 
For so many years I lived a life of 
oppression 
Getting sober is now my new obsession 
Tough letting go of what  I thought 
was my identity 
Now I’m one step closer to finding 
true serenity
